Se você é um profissional web experiente, um front-end iniciante ou um entusiasta da área, não pode deixar de participar dessa trilha. Várias novidades, temas interessantes e palestras instigantes lhe aguardam.
Ferramentas, tecnologias, técnicas, pessoas? Tudo o que você precisa para se atualizar sobre o universo front-end. Talks divididas para todos os níveis de conhecimento e os mais diversos assuntos ligados a Web.
Conteúdo | |
---|---|
08:00 às 09:00 |
Credenciamento e recepção dos participantes
Todas as pessoas inscritas, palestrantes, coordenadores e de imprensa, devem retirar seus crachás e kit do congressista nos balcões de credenciamento localizados na entrada do evento, para obterem acesso às salas e Auditório Principal. |
09:00 às 10:00 |
Abertura do evento no Auditório Principal
Após o credenciamento, convidamos os participantes a comparecerem ao auditório para receberem as boas vindas por parte dos realizadores e patrocinadores. Neste keynote de abertura, todos serão orientados sobre o funcionamento do evento, destaques e outras novidades. |
10:10 às 11:00 |
PWA: do código à loja
Leandro Kimura Cada vez mais, grandes empresas adotam aplicações PWA para melhorar a experiência do usuário, aumentar seu engajamento e consequentemente trazer mais rentabilidade ao seu negócio.
Nessa palestra, vou te contar um pouco melhor sobre o que é um PWA, suas funcionalidades, vantagens e desvantagens, e vou te mostrar como transformar sua aplicação em um PWA, desde o código até em como disponibilizá-la na loja. (Sim! É possível disponibilizá-lo, pelo menos na Play Store)
|
11:10 às 12:00 |
Clean Architecture no Front-end
Igor Luiz Halfeld Clean Architecture é algo que vemos sempre aplicado no back-end, mas dificilmente no front-end, mas em tempos que o front-end é muito complexo, precisamos sim de uma arquitetura saudavel pra conseguirmos manter e escalar o front-end. Vou explicar nessa talk o que é Clean Architecture, como aplicar no front-end e porquê é util. Daniel Oliveira Anunciado em 2011, ClojureScript é um compilador da linguagem Clojure que tem como linguagem alvo o JavaScript. Usado por empresas como CircleCI, Cognitect e Nubank, ClojureScript aplica a simplicidade de Clojure ao desenvolvimento web. Nesta talk, veremos uma introdução à linguagem e ao ecossistema de ClojureScript do ponto de vista de meus projetos pessoais e do uso da ferramenta dentro do Nubank. |
12:10 às 13:00 |
Funcional CSS: Reusabilidade, escalabilidade e consistência no CSS.
Gileno Oliveira / Rafael Albuquerque CSS já gerou e ainda gera muita dor de cabeça para todos nós, principalmente quando o seu projeto começa a crescer.
Embora algumas metodologias, por exemplo o BEM, tenham minimizado alguns problemas de conflito e especificidade, ainda deixam a desejar em reusabilidade, escalabilidade e consistência.
Quantas vezes temos que escrever um componente, e logo em seguida duplicar todo o CSS para um novo componente? Porque nosso CSS bundle cresce a cada nova funcionalidade? Quantas regras repetidas Diego Nascimento Ao implementar uma biblioteca de componentes a partir de um design system existente passamos por vários problemas. Como lidar com isso e como fazer com que o design system não cause impedimentos durante a fase de implementação de um produto enorme? |
13:10 às 14:00 |
Intervalo para Almoço
Uma excelente oportunidade de todas as pessoas no evento
interagirem e trocarem ideias, colaboradores, empresas
patrocinadoras e apoiadoras, palestrantes e coordenadores.
|
14:10 às 15:00 |
Interfaces com sotaques
Bruno Lima Uma reflexão sobre localização de interfaces, as diferenças entre localizar e internacionalizar, uma vez que não falamos uma única língua em um país. Boas práticas, ferramentas e ciladas que podem surgir nesse caminho de gírias e sotaques.
Progressive Enhancement Applied in Cross Browser Compatibility
Marcello Oliveira Cross Browser Compatibility is the ability for a web application, to support all the web browsers.
Progressive enhancement is a strategy that emphasizes core webpage content first, then we can progressively add more details.
Keeping in mind the progressive enhancement idea, lets start with a question: it really matters to use a feature that is not supported by all browsers? It is a curious question at first but looking at the user distribution along the browsers it starts to clarify. Does it matter if a partial audience is not getting the full experience?
more: https://itnext.io/progressive-enhancement-applied-in-cross-browser-compatibility-7c69b4857f70
|
15:10 às 16:00 |
Tizen Web Apps: Desenvolvimento Web para Smartwatches
Ane Caroline Bastos Lima Nesta talk irei mostrar como funciona o desenvolvimento de aplicações Web para smartwatches com foco na plataforma Tizen Studio. Irei mostrar como é fácil e intuitivo o desenvolvimento utilizando apenas HTML, CSS e JavaScript. Saiba como desenvolver sua aplicação para smartwatch.
A primeira muralha! Segurança no front end!
Alvaro Camillo Neto Segurança não deve ser apenas uma preocupação do desenvolvedor back-end ou infra.
Ela deve ser uma preocupação de todos! Vamos aprender juntos algumas práticas e técnicas para proteger o seu front-end.
|
16:00 às 16:30 |
Coffee-break e Networking
Durante o intervalo de coffee-break, serão entregues kits contendo suco e biscoitos. Um delicioso intervalo para relaxar, conhecer novas pessoas e estreitar contatos. Neste tempo, também surge a oportunidade de todas as pessoas no evento interagirem entre sí, participantes das trilhas, empresas patrocinadoras e apoiadoras, palestrantes e coordenadores. |
16:40 às 17:30 |
Acessibilidade na prática
Mariane Ferroni / Nayara Souza Ribeiro As páginas web são o contato que muitos usuários têm com o conhecimento. Mas e se este contato não for prazeroso? E se o usuário não conseguir acessar a informação que ele busca devido a página estar confusa, sem padrões de acessibilidade? O objetivo desta palestra é conversar sobre boas práticas de acessibilidade.
Quando o site se adequa abre espaço para um novo público.
Palestrantes: Mariane Ferroni e Nayara Souza
Diga Bye Bye para as medias queries e Olá Mundo o Css Grid.
GUSTAVO HENRIQUE DE RODRIGUES O CSS Grid não apenas reformulou a maneira como podemos fazermos o nosso código mas também como desenvolvemos design responsivo sem utilizar media queries independente do tamanho da tela. |
17:40 às 18:30 |
A era dos Micro Frontends
William Grasel O hype do microservice saiu do backend e agora veio nos dar mais uma opção para estruturar nossas aplicações no mundo do Front End! Mas como todo hype precisamos tomar cuidado para não ser arrastados sem antes entender o que realmente significa esse novo jargão, quais são as alternativas de implantação dessa nova arquitetura, aonde ele pode ser útil, e mais importante ainda: quando NÃO usar. |
18:40 às 19:00 |
Encerramento e Sorteios
No horário de encerramento, todas as trilhas serão direcionadas de suas salas para o Auditório Principal, mesmo local da abertura. Após a apresentação de resultados do dia, muitos sorteios fecharão o dia. |
Sábado, 12 de Outubro de 2019
10 às 19 h
Universidade Católica De Pernambuco - UNICAP
Rua Almeida Cunha (estacionamento dos alunos)
Boa Vista, Recife - PE
Desenvolvedores front-end, designers, desenvolvedores web, entusiastas.
presencial:R$ 290,00
Fazendo sua inscrição presencial, você terá acesso a esta
trilha e no mesmo dia também:
TDC Expo: Venha conversar com pessoas e conhecer empresas incríveis.
Trilha Carreiras: Você poderá assistir às palestras da trilha Carreiras do mesmo dia.
Trilha Stadium: Você poderá assistir às palestras da trilha Stadium do mesmo dia.